Hello,
i have long time this idea in my mind to move to HH. Now i start to check out some online real estate brokers, and also DDProperty, Bahtsold an so on.
I search for a quite house/villa with pool, in or close to HH. I am looking for a house with a bigger garden, like 400sqm up, so i not live wall to wall
with my neighbours. So far i found for some nice villas, for example "the lees Soi 88", "Mali prestige" and "Orcid palm Homes" interesting. The plots are looking spaceious, and i like the design of the villas. But of course i have to check out in real.
So i am not really professional with real estate. I only lived in condos and this will be the first time i rent a house, for sure there are many pitfalls, so i will be happy to get some advice from some members here.
What i also struggle is the ratio from selling price to renting price. For example: there is The Villa XY. The asking price for rent per month with a 12 month contract is 40.000 THB.
On another website i see the same or similar Villa in the same project for selling for 6 mio THB (asking price). That would mean the yearly yield will be 8%, which seems a bit high. And i see this ratio with many other villas as well. I read in Bkk it is around 4 or 5% yield per year if you are lucky. If i use the same number for Villas in HH, the monthly rent should be around 25000 THB and not 40000 THB. Is that a realistic offer, or do i miss something? I just want to be prepared when it comes to negotiation.

Hello together,
i arrived yesterday (2nd of september) in TH with a single non immigrant visa based on retirement from the thai embassy in germany.
The visa is valid for 90 days.
I read that i can extend this visa for 12 month at the immigration in BKK CW but i have to show 800.000 THB in my thai bank account.
I will transfer the amount this week from oversea to my thai bank account. So after i received the 800.000 i have two wait two month, then i can go to CW and apply for 12 month extension
Is my understanding right?
another question. I read also that the 800.000 THB have to stay in my account for a few month after the extension, and then i can withdrawal, but 400.000 THB is the minimum which have to stay at the bank account until my next extension. How is this handled at CW?
